Women’s lives in the Joseon court
The formal red wonsam dress, the hongwonsam, was worn by the crown princess during various Joseon court ceremonies. The photo shows the dress worn by the wife of King Yeongchin (1926-1970) in the early 20th century during the Daehan Empire (1897-1910).

Aug. 8 designated Island Day to promote domestic tourism
The Ministry of the Interior and Safety has designated Aug. 8 as Island Day to promote the country's islands. Pictured here is the scenic Ulleungdo Island in Gyeongsangbuk-do Province that is included the ministry's 33 best islands in Korea for summer vacation.
